aboutsummaryrefslogtreecommitdiffstats
path: root/monitor (follow)
Commit message (Expand)AuthorAgeFilesLines
* gdbstub: move enums into separate headerAlex Bennée2024-06-241-1/+2
* monitor: fdset: Match against O_DIRECTFabiano Rosas2024-06-211-1/+6
* monitor: Report errors from monitor_fdset_dup_fd_addFabiano Rosas2024-06-211-1/+9
* monitor: Simplify fdset and fd removalFabiano Rosas2024-06-211-21/+6
* monitor: Stop removing non-duplicated fdsFabiano Rosas2024-06-215-13/+8
* monitor: Introduce monitor_fdset_*freeFabiano Rosas2024-06-201-8/+23
* monitor: Drop monitor_fdset_dup_fd_find/_remove()Peter Xu2024-06-201-22/+6
* hw/intc: Introduce x-query-interrupt-controllers QMP commandPhilippe Mathieu-Daudé2024-06-191-33/+0
* hw/intc: Avoid using Monitor in INTERRUPT_STATS_PROVIDER::print_info()Philippe Mathieu-Daudé2024-06-191-1/+7
* kconfig: allow compiling out QEMU device tree code per targetPaolo Bonzini2024-05-101-0/+17
* Merge tag 'housekeeping-20240424' of https://github.com/philmd/qemu into stagingRichard Henderson2024-04-241-1/+0
|\
| * hw/rdma: Remove deprecated pvrdma device and rdmacm-mux helperPhilippe Mathieu-Daudé2024-04-241-1/+0
* | util/qemu-config: Extract QMP commands to qemu-config-qmp.cPhilippe Mathieu-Daudé2024-04-182-0/+207
|/
* monitor/hmp-cmds-target: Append a space in error message in gpa2hva()Yao Xingtao2024-03-261-1/+1
* monitor/target: Include missing 'exec/memory.h' headerPhilippe Mathieu-Daudé2024-02-131-0/+1
* monitor: only run coroutine commands in qemu_aio_contextStefan Hajnoczi2024-01-261-17/+0
* hmp: Improve sync-profile error messageMarkus Armbruster2023-11-171-2/+2
* qapi: Add HV_BALLOON_STATUS_REPORT event and its QMP query commandMaciej S. Szmigiero2023-11-061-0/+1
* accel/tcg: Replace CPUState.env_ptr with cpu_env()Richard Henderson2023-10-041-1/+1
* hw/char: Have FEWatchFunc handlers return G_SOURCE_CONTINUE/REMOVEPhilippe Mathieu-Daudé2023-08-311-1/+1
* meson: Replace softmmu_ss -> system_ssPhilippe Mathieu-Daudé2023-06-201-2/+2
* meson: Replace CONFIG_SOFTMMU -> CONFIG_SYSTEM_ONLYPhilippe Mathieu-Daudé2023-06-201-1/+1
* atomics: eliminate mb_read/mb_setPaolo Bonzini2023-06-061-1/+1
* monitor: do not use mb_read/mb_setPaolo Bonzini2023-05-251-9/+18
* monitor: extract request dequeuing to a new functionPaolo Bonzini2023-05-251-15/+22
* monitor: introduce qmp_dispatcher_co_wakePaolo Bonzini2023-05-253-29/+31
* monitor: cleanup fetching of QMP requestsPaolo Bonzini2023-05-252-27/+22
* monitor: cleanup detection of qmp_dispatcher_co shutting downPaolo Bonzini2023-05-252-1/+3
* monitor: do not use mb_read/mb_set for suspend_cntPaolo Bonzini2023-05-253-23/+24
* monitor: add more *_locked() functionsPaolo Bonzini2023-05-251-6/+8
* monitor: allow calling monitor_resume under mon_lockPaolo Bonzini2023-05-251-6/+6
* monitor: use QEMU_LOCK_GUARD a bit morePaolo Bonzini2023-05-251-4/+2
* monitor: convert monitor_cleanup() to AIO_WAIT_WHILE_UNLOCKED()Stefan Hajnoczi2023-04-251-2/+2
* hmp: convert handle_hmp_command() to AIO_WAIT_WHILE_UNLOCKED()Stefan Hajnoczi2023-04-251-1/+1
* monitor: restrict command getfd to POSIX hostsMarc-André Lureau2023-03-132-0/+4
* qmp: add 'get-win32-socket'Marc-André Lureau2023-03-131-16/+60
* monitor: release the lock before calling close()Marc-André Lureau2023-03-131-1/+4
* qmp: 'add_client' actually expects socketsMarc-André Lureau2023-03-131-0/+7
* readline: fix hmp completion issueDongli Zhang2023-03-011-6/+2
* monitor: Rename misc.c to hmp-target.cMarkus Armbruster2023-02-042-2/+2
* monitor: Loosen coupling between misc.c and monitor.c slightlyMarkus Armbruster2023-02-042-8/+2
* monitor: Move remaining QMP stuff from misc.c to qmp-cmds.cMarkus Armbruster2023-02-042-52/+52
* monitor: Move remaining HMP commands from misc.c to hmp-cmds.cMarkus Armbruster2023-02-042-219/+218
* monitor: Move target-dependent HMP commands to hmp-cmds-target.cMarkus Armbruster2023-02-043-351/+382
* monitor: Move monitor_putc() next to monitor_puts & external linkageMarkus Armbruster2023-02-042-27/+27
* monitor: Split file descriptor passing stuff off misc.cMarkus Armbruster2023-02-043-434/+469
* qdev: Move HMP command completion from monitor to softmmu/Markus Armbruster2023-02-041-82/+0
* acpi: Move the QMP command from monitor/ to hw/acpi/Markus Armbruster2023-02-041-21/+0
* stats: Move HMP commands from monitor/ to stats/Markus Armbruster2023-02-041-234/+0
* stats: Move QMP commands from monitor/ to stats/Markus Armbruster2023-02-041-152/+0